Product details
With the Innofil3D PLA Filament you can rely on European top quality. The Innofil3D PLA filament has outstanding printing properties, as the entire manufacturing process has been innovatively revised. Innofil3D PLA is the first choice for 3D printing with the Ultimaker Original and Ultimaker 2. By carefully selecting the color pigments, it delivers attractive and vibrant colors. Due to the optimized manufacturing process, you always have great printing results and blockages of the nozzle will be a thing of the past if used correctly. The Innofil3D 2.85mm achieves optimum results in combination with Ultimaker 3D printers. In contrast to ABS filament, a heated bed is not absolutely necessary with PLA, as it shrinks less during cooling and wraping therefore occurs less frequently. PLA is based on maize starch and is degradable under industrial conditions. It is therefore one of the most environmentally friendly filaments for 3D printing. The Innofil PLA filament can be used both for home applications and for technically demanding models.
